Gardening tips for the month of May:
In May you should start sowing or planting your summer flowers and vegetables.
- Make sure the soil temperature has reached at least 10°C before planting to ensure the seeds germinate well and the plants can grow well.
- You should also intensify your lawn care by mowing and fertilizing it regularly.
- If you notice bare patches on your lawn in winter or spring, you can now repair them with grass seed or turf.
- Another important tip for May is to prepare your irrigation system for summer.
- Check that all pipes and sprinklers are working properly and clean them as needed. Ensure irrigation is tailored to your plants' needs to conserve water and ensure optimal water supply.
